Ubisoft offers Far Cry 3: Blood Dragon for free, available for download right now

In order to celebrate its 30th anniversary, Ubisoft is offering PC gamers seven digital games (from June to December) free of charge. Last month, the French company offered Beyond Good & Evil and today the big publisher made Far Cry 3: Blood Dragon available to everyone. Far Cry The Wild Expedition Coming On February 21st

Today Ubisoft announced the availability on February 21st of the 10-year Anniversary Compilation of Far Cry franchise: Far Cry The Wild Expedition compilation which includes Far Cry Classic , Far Cry 2, Far Cry 3 and Far Cry 3: Blood Dragon. The compilation will be available in all EMEA countries for PS3 and X360 at the price of £29.99, and on PC at the price of £24.99. Far Cry 3: Blood Dragon Gets Patched, Includes ‘Garrison Reset’ Option

Far Cry 3 Blood Dragon
Ubisoft announced today the release of a new patch for Far Cry 3: Blood Dragon, introducing a garrison Reset option. The patch is now live for Xbox 360, PlayStation 3 and PC. Once players have conquered every garrison in their first run, they can reset them, and face the challenge all over again. Far Cry 3: Blood Dragon – SweetFX vs Vanilla

Far Cry 3 Blood Dragon
Far Cry 3: Blood Dragon has a unique style, however we felt that something was off. Therefore, we decided to experiment with SweetFX and we came up with some really interesting results. In order to boost the game’s visuals, we used an extended version of SweetFX 1.4 that adds a new parameter called ‘TV levels’.
